I'm finding it great to have. It prepares you for what's coming and gives you ideas on games and toys that are useful after each 'leap'. What it doesn't do, and it states it right at the beginning, is give you parenting advice. For example it doesn't tell you if it's good or bad to teach your 20 week old kid to 'be patient'.

Defenitely worth shelling out for it though. You can probably get used copies off of Amazong.
